Job Description

Supply Chain Senior Business Analyst supporting Lingaro’s analytics and AI-powered transformation consulting. Leading presales, requirements analysis, solution design, and client workshops across supply chain domains.

Responsibilities:

  • Support end-to-end presales activities for Supply Chain transformation and technology engagements
  • Contribute to RFP/RFI responses, proposals, solution narratives, effort estimates, assumptions, and delivery approaches
  • Develop client proposals, presentations, solution decks, offering materials, business cases, and executive discussion materials
  • Support new supply chain service offerings, accelerators, frameworks, and reusable consulting assets
  • Participate in client meetings, discovery workshops, demos, and solution walkthroughs
  • Lead or support requirements-gathering sessions with client business stakeholders
  • Analyze current-state processes and identify gaps, pain points, risks, and improvement opportunities
  • Translate business needs into functional requirements, user stories, process flows, business rules, and solution specifications
  • Conduct fit-gap analysis between business requirements and technology platform capabilities
  • Define future-state processes, operating models, and solution designs
  • Bridge communication among business users, product teams, technical teams, implementation partners, and leadership
  • Collaborate on supply chain planning and execution solutions powered by data and analytics
  • Support configuration discussions, functional design, integration and data requirements, testing, and deployment planning
  • Define KPIs, dashboards, reports, and analytics requirements
  • Support UAT planning, test-case development, defect triage, and business validation
  • Provide domain expertise during implementation, transformation, and continuous-improvement initiatives
  • Lead client discussions and facilitate workshops, design sessions, process reviews, and executive readouts
  • Build relationships with client stakeholders and communicate complex business and technology concepts clearly
  • Manage competing stakeholder priorities and support decision-making through structured analysis and recommendations

Requirements:

  • 10–15+ years of experience in business analysis, consulting, supply chain transformation, or technology implementation
  • End-to-end supply chain synchronization perspective
  • Strong experience in planning, logistics and transportation, manufacturing, inventory, warehousing, demand forecasting, or order management
  • Experience leading or supporting client-facing consulting engagements involving digital systems and data analytics
  • Hands-on experience with requirements gathering, process mapping, fit-gap analysis, solution documentation, and stakeholder management
  • Experience contributing to presales, proposals, RFP responses, solution presentations, or consulting offerings
  • Experience working with cross-functional business, IT, architecture, data, analytics, AI, and delivery teams
  • Experience in supply chain digital transformation, planning transformation, ERP transformation, or analytics-led supply chain improvement programs
  • Strong knowledge in one or more of demand planning, supply planning, inventory optimization, production planning and scheduling, distribution and replenishment planning, logistics and transportation management, warehouse management, network planning and supply chain design, supply chain control towers and visibility, NPI, or UPI
  • Familiarity with supply chain platforms such as o9, Kinaxis, Blue Yonder, SAP IBP/APO/S/4HANA, or similar
  • Knowledge of business analysis and mapping tools such as Visio and Lucidchart
  • Knowledge of Python, SQL, ML/AI, Tableau, and Power BI
